JOB SUMMARY The Retention Specialist helps create a positive and connected employee experience by leading retention initiatives, managing engagement tools, and supporting training and ministry programs. This role combines data-driven insight with people-centered engagement to strengthen satisfaction, growth, and belonging across the organization.

Responsibilities

  • Retensa Specialist Send exit interview requests manually through Retensa.
  • Upload and maintain the active employee roster on a weekly basis.
  • Coordinate and distribute the annual retention engagement survey.
  • Distribute 30/60/90 Day survey (automatically sent through Retensa based on hire dates)
  • Ownership and management of the Retensa Platform – evaluation of features we are utilizing, identification of features that are underutilized or new tools that could support retention goals
  • Other Retention Responsibilities Monitor and report on monthly progress toward Retention Pace-to-Plan goals.
  • Prepare and share a monthly retention snapshot report with branch managers and leadership.
  • Heavy Rigging Trainee 30/60/90-day touch and leader feedback
  • Manager in Training 30/60/90-day touch and leader feedback
  • Develop and Implement Key Position Check-Ins (Stay Interviews)
  • Maintain accurate retention and engagement data within internal systems and databases
  • Support the continuous improvement of the company’s retention strategy by identifying trends, proposing initiatives, and coordinating implementation efforts
  • Provide support to the Ministry Department Maintain confidentiality and sensitivity when engaging in ministry-related activities
  • Provide support for On-Ramping, Training Cohorts, and Training Coordination Assist with tracking training attendance and completion records, support communication with participants and leaders
  • Provide support to the Recruiting and Quality Departments where appropriate
  • Help identify training needs based on retention data, survey feedback, and Employee Check-In’s
